ANCHOR DRIVE TRULINK PIN INSTALLATION

Figure 5A

Once the Anti-Rotation Block is in place the
TruLink Pin can now be installed. Position the
Link Arm or desired mounting bracket between

the Bail Ears. Install the TruLink Pin with the large
end of the pin facing the front of the Anchor Drive.
See fi gure 5A.

Note: Do NOT hammer or tap the Pin into
place. The Pin should slide easily through
the Bail Ear Bushings.

4

Push the Pin into the Drive as far as it will go.
The head of the Pin should align with the Anti-
Rotation Block. The opposite end of the Pin

should be fl ush with the outer-edge of the bushing.
The Pin should not protrude past the bushing. See
fi gure 6A.

5

Install the Pin End Cap by inserting the provided
dowel into the small off center hole in the end
of the Cap. Align the dowel and the main hole

of the End Cap with the dowel hole and threaded hole
on the end of the TruLink Pin.

6

NOTE: If your Anchor Drive does not have existing mounting holes located on the Bail Ears:

1) Place the TruLink Pin into the Bail Ears, ensuring the connecting port is facing up and parallel with the Anchor Drive.
2) Position the Anti-Rotation Block on the underside of the pin head (opposite of the connecting port) and mark the location
of the holes. Drill two 7/16” diameter holes. The 30 and 40 series Drives require the holes to be tapped to M10 x 1.5 threads.

Install adjustment screws first
before bolting block to Bail.

Install the appropriate adjustment screws
into the bottom face of the block. Screw the
adjustment screws all the way into the block.

The adjustment screws need to be installed before
the block can be bolted to the Bail Ears.

ATTENTION!

If the TruLink Pin is not easily installed use the
Installation Rod provided. Instructions on how to use
the Installation Rod are listed on page 12.
